Arsenal could finally secure a deal for Raphinha after Barcelona signalled they would be willing to listen to offers for the Brazilian winger at the end of the current campaign.

The Gunners have maintained a long-standing interest in the 29-year-old dating back to his impressive Premier League spell with Leeds United. Arsenal were unable to complete a move at that time, with the attacker subsequently joining Barcelona where he has established himself as a key player.

Barcelona’s shift in stance

Despite Raphinha’s importance to the Catalan side over recent seasons, according to Football365, Barcelona are now prepared to consider his departure. This marks a notable change from their previous position of protecting his status within the squad.

The Brazilian has been one of Barcelona’s most reliable attacking options since his arrival, making their willingness to entertain offers particularly significant for interested clubs.

Perfect timing for Arsenal

The development comes at an opportune moment for Arsenal, who are reportedly preparing to part ways with Gabriel Martinelli at the end of the season. Raphinha’s potential availability could provide the perfect solution to fill the void left by the Brazilian’s departure.

The 29-year-old would bring proven Premier League experience and creativity to Arteta’s attacking options. His familiarity with English football from his successful stint at Leeds United could prove invaluable as Arsenal look to maintain their competitive edge.

There is also potential for a more complex deal between the two clubs. Barcelona had shown interest in signing Martinelli last summer before ultimately securing Marcus Rashford on loan, suggesting existing dialogue between the sides could facilitate negotiations.

A return to the Premier League may appeal to Raphinha, particularly with a club competing at the highest level. His experience in both the Premier League and Champions League would add valuable depth to Arsenal’s squad as they continue their pursuit of major honours.

With Barcelona now open to offers and Arsenal potentially needing attacking reinforcement, the circumstances appear aligned for the north London side to finally complete a deal they have pursued for several years.
